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
221 359195 6242460 6981 556671916
3030975103 7093206775 468007
3030975103 7093206775 468007
5329179 839 05
All about undefined
Interested in learning more?
3030975103 7093206775 468007
5329179 839 05
See more
687475898 70589132
0816655 49 5114 321781386 89515
See more
287648699 4757362043
49926088517 71 13 55
See more